LEGO sets are an annoying thing to buy because there’s rarely a good sale on them in stores. Toys R Us frequently runs “Buy 1 Get 1 50% Off” sales on LEGO sets, but their prices are inflated to begin with, and you save a maximum of 25% off their high prices when you buy two sets (and less, if you purchase two sets of different dollar amounts). Target has LEGO “sales” as well, but most of the time their sets are an insulting 5% off (which doesn’t even cover sales tax in most states).

LEGO Spider-Man Daily Bugle Showdown SetOf the sets that are on sale right now, the most attractive Marvel set is definitely the Iron Man 3 LEGO Malibu Mansion Assault 76007 set. I liked this set when it was released because it gives us one of the very few Pepper Potts figures to ever be released by any company, as well as Tony Stark in his iconic black shirt from the movie (the same as the awesome Hot Toys Tony Stark!). At the original $40 price tag I was hesitant to make a move on this set, but for a far more appealing $28 plus no tax and free shipping, the Malibu Mansion Assault set won my heart.
